To add files press CTRL+O and then press Shift+Tab twice to get into
the file select pain and look for the file you want to look and once
you find it press enter on it. To add a folder press ALT+F then D to
get into the folder select window then press Shift+Tab twice to get
into the folder select pain and look for the folder you want. Once you
find the folder you are looking for you can press enter only if you
know that there is no more folders in that folder because if there is
it will open that folder to view the other folders. If this is the case
you are going to want to press Tab until you hear Select folder button
or something like that. press enter on this. hope this helps
